Description bvermeul 1998-11-14 07:38:24 UTC
When running tkmc on a RH 5.2 system, the following
message appears:

[root@blackstar /root]# tkmc
tkmc: error in loading shared libraries
/usr/lib/libtcl.so: undefined symbol: stat

I have verified that this happens on original RH 5.2
systems as well. (Mine is upgraded with autorpm from RH 5.1)

Comment 2 ggm 1998-11-26 15:34:59 UTC
It appears that rebuilding the package from the Source RPM fixes the
problem.

Comment 3 Cristian Gafton 1999-01-14 07:21:59 UTC
Fixed in the next relase of Red Hat Linux. Interim solution is to
rebuild the package from the source rpm.
